What are remote jobs for a patent attorney?

A remote patent attorney specializes in intellectual property (IP) law. As a remote lawyer, you communicate with clients over the phone or via email and perform research duties and prepare patent documents online. As a patent lawyer or patent agent, you review each client’s patent application and conduct patent searches to find existing patents that conflict with your client’s intellectual property. You help your clients file their paperwork, and your responsibilities may also include helping them take legal action if someone infringes on their intellectual property rights. Remote patent attorneys often focus their services on patents for one specific industry.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ote patent agent,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Patent Agent, you need a strong background in science or engineering, a thorough understanding of patent law, and registration with the USPTO. Familiarity with patent management software, online research tools, and document management systems is typically required. Excellent written communication, attention to detail, and self-motivation are crucial soft skills for remote work and client interactions. These skills and qualities are vital to ensure accurate patent filings, compliance with legal standards, and effective collaboration with inventors and legal teams.
